Here I sit trying to figure out what to do. I have a bathroom cabinet that is fit for a 30 1/2 x 21 inch counter and sink. The standard vanity top that I would like to have comes in either 31 x 19 or 31 x 22. The 19 inch would not come out far enough to reach over the cabinet leaving a two inch gap. The 22 in would cut right into the door trim. I can't figure out what to do. I suppose I should just wait until January and ask the guy that will do the work which will be easiest to deal with.

Just an idea. I was pricing granite to redo my kitchen and bathroom counters at some point in the future. The pricing is not that bad. get a piece of granite cut to fit your vanity and get an undermount sink. That way when sink starts to look bad, just replace sink and keep countertop. That's my plan..i have real hard water, lots of iron. My bathroom sink looks horrible but the counter top looks great...unfortunately i have that all in one piece type vanity top, so it all has to be replaced.
